Mon. Mar 4th, 2024
Fitur Dan Cara Menggunakan Firebase

Fitur Dan Cara Menggunakan Firebase

Firebase adalah platform pengembangan aplikasi yang menyediakan berbagai fitur dan layanan untuk memudahkan dan mempercepat proses pembuatan aplikasi web, mobile, dan desktop. Firebase merupakan produk dari Google yang dapat diintegrasikan dengan berbagai teknologi dan bahasa pemrograman. Dengan Firebase, Anda dapat mengembangkan aplikasi yang responsif, aman, dan berkualitas tanpa harus mengurus infrastruktur dan manajemen server.

Firebase memiliki beberapa fitur utama yang dapat membantu Anda dalam mengembangkan aplikasi, antara lain:

Cloud Firestore

Cloud Firestore adalah database NoSQL yang dapat menyimpan dan menyinkronkan data secara real-time antara berbagai perangkat. Cloud Firestore memungkinkan Anda untuk membuat aplikasi yang dinamis dan interaktif dengan mudah. Anda dapat menyimpan data dalam bentuk dokumen dan koleksi yang fleksibel dan mudah diakses. Anda juga dapat melakukan query dan filter data dengan cepat dan efisien. Cloud Firestore juga mendukung offline mode, sehingga Anda dapat mengakses data bahkan ketika tidak ada koneksi internet.

Authentication

Authentication adalah fitur yang memungkinkan Anda untuk mengelola pengguna dan otentikasi pada aplikasi Anda. Authentication menyediakan berbagai metode otentikasi yang dapat Anda pilih sesuai dengan kebutuhan Anda, seperti email dan password, nomor telepon, akun media sosial, atau penyedia identitas lainnya. Authentication juga menyediakan fitur keamanan tambahan seperti verifikasi email, reset password, dan penangkalan serangan brute force. Authentication juga terintegrasi dengan Cloud Firestore, sehingga Anda dapat menyimpan data pengguna pada database tersebut.

Hosting

Hosting adalah fitur yang memungkinkan Anda untuk menyebarkan aplikasi web Anda ke server Firebase dengan cepat dan mudah. Hosting menyediakan performa tinggi, keamanan SSL gratis, dan domain kustom untuk aplikasi Anda. Hosting juga mendukung fitur prerendering, sehingga Anda dapat meningkatkan SEO dan pengalaman pengguna pada aplikasi web Anda. Hosting juga terintegrasi dengan Cloud Functions, sehingga Anda dapat menambahkan fungsi backend pada aplikasi web Anda tanpa harus mengelola server.

Cloud Functions

Cloud Functions adalah fitur yang memungkinkan Anda untuk menulis dan menjalankan kode backend pada lingkungan serverless Firebase. Cloud Functions dapat dijalankan berdasarkan berbagai trigger, seperti perubahan data pada Cloud Firestore, permintaan HTTP, atau event dari layanan Firebase lainnya. Cloud Functions dapat digunakan untuk berbagai keperluan, seperti validasi data, notifikasi push, integrasi pihak ketiga, atau logika bisnis lainnya.

Storage

Storage adalah fitur yang memungkinkan Anda untuk menyimpan dan mengambil file seperti gambar, video, audio, atau dokumen lainnya pada server Firebase. Storage menggunakan Google Cloud Storage sebagai penyimpanan utama, sehingga Anda dapat menikmati keandalan dan skalabilitas dari layanan tersebut. Storage juga mendukung fitur upload dan download yang dapat dijeda dan dilanjutkan, serta keamanan akses berdasarkan aturan Firebase.

Realtime Database

Realtime Database adalah database NoSQL yang merupakan pendahulu dari Cloud Firestore. Realtime Database juga dapat menyimpan dan menyinkronkan data secara real-time antara berbagai perangkat. Realtime Database menggunakan struktur data JSON yang sederhana dan mudah diakses. Realtime Database juga mendukung offline mode, sehingga Anda dapat mengakses data bahkan ketika tidak ada koneksi internet.

Cara Menggunakan Firebase

Untuk menggunakan Firebase pada aplikasi Anda, Anda perlu melakukan beberapa langkah berikut:

  1. Buat akun Google jika belum
  2. Kunjungi situs Firebase dan klik tombol Mulai
  3. Buat proyek Firebase baru atau pilih proyek yang sudah ada
  4. Pilih fitur dan layanan Firebase yang ingin Anda gunakan pada aplikasi Anda
  5. Ikuti instruksi untuk menghubungkan aplikasi Anda dengan Firebase, seperti menambahkan SDK Firebase, menginisialisasi Firebase, atau menambahkan file konfigurasi Firebase
  6. Gunakan API dan dokumentasi Firebase untuk mengimplementasikan fitur dan layanan Firebase pada aplikasi Anda
  7. Uji dan debug aplikasi Anda menggunakan alat bantu Firebase seperti Emulator Suite, Test Lab, atau Crashlytics
  8. Sebarkan aplikasi Anda menggunakan fitur Hosting atau layanan distribusi Firebase lainnya seperti App Distribution atau Google Play
  9. Monitor dan analisis performa dan perilaku aplikasi Anda menggunakan fitur Analytics, Performance Monitoring, atau A/B Testing

Dengan demikian, Anda telah mengetahui fitur dan cara menggunakan Firebase pada aplikasi Anda. Firebase adalah platform pengembangan aplikasi yang dapat membantu Anda dalam membuat aplikasi yang responsif, aman, dan berkualitas tanpa harus mengurus infrastruktur dan manajemen server. Selamat mencoba!

Received message. Berikut adalah lanjutan dari konten html marketing seo berkulitas bebas duplikat konten sebanyak 1000 kata lengkap dengan heading h1,h2,h3 yang membahas tentang Fitur Dan Cara Menggunakan Firebase:

  • Kunjungi situs Firebase dan klik tombol Mulai
  • Buat proyek Firebase baru atau pilih proyek yang sudah ada
  • Pilih fitur dan layanan Firebase yang ingin Anda gunakan pada aplikasi Anda
  • Ikuti instruksi untuk menghubungkan aplikasi Anda dengan Firebase, seperti menambahkan SDK Firebase, menginisialisasi Firebase, atau menambahkan file konfigurasi Firebase
  • Gunakan API dan dokumentasi Firebase untuk mengimplementasikan fitur dan layanan Firebase pada aplikasi Anda
  • Uji dan debug aplikasi Anda menggunakan alat bantu Firebase seperti Emulator Suite, Test Lab, atau Crashlytics
  • Sebarkan aplikasi Anda menggunakan fitur Hosting atau layanan distribusi Firebase lainnya seperti App Distribution atau Google Play
  • Monitor dan analisis performa dan perilaku aplikasi Anda menggunakan fitur Analytics, Performance Monitoring, atau A/B Testing

Dengan demikian, Anda telah mengetahui fitur dan cara menggunakan Firebase pada aplikasi Anda. Firebase adalah platform pengembangan aplikasi yang dapat membantu Anda dalam membuat aplikasi yang responsif, aman, dan berkualitas tanpa harus mengurus infrastruktur dan manajemen server. Selamat mencoba!

By admin

Leave a Reply

Your email address will not be published. Required fields are marked *